Job Description

As an Enterprise Program Administrator, your primary responsibilities will be to work with your assigned customer, service vendors, and others as required, to meet the customer's service requirements. This will include scheduling Preventative Maintenance and repair services, ensuring that service requests are acted on in a timely manner and responding to customer requests and inquiries. You may also be responsible for recommending vendors, administrating procurement functions and reporting costs.

This is an onsite and customer-facing role.

Principal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Schedule on-site repair for contract, warranty, and trade requests

  • Schedule all Preventive Maintenance and Compliance Services

  • Maintain and use proper coding standards to ensure data accuracy

  • Has ownership of Support delivery for the assigned customer

  • Communicates with the customer to clearly identify and set expectations, addresses any expectation issues and keep customers updated on the status of their call

  • Manages customer feedback and communication

  • Communicates with and manages schedules with 3rd party service providers

  • Development of customer relationships, often requiring tact, persuasion and negotiation skills

  • Interfaces directly with External and Internal Customers of all levels

  • Initiates escalation to Support Management of Customer issues

  • Solves a broad range of problems varying in complexity, involving multi-departments

  • End to end service management

  • Understand service management asset delivery needs; service levels and cost

  • Manage 3rd party service delivery within customer's system and processes

  • Report and track 3rd party delivery and costs

  • Recommend improvements for both delivery and costs that meet needs and requirements

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in life sciences (Chemistry, Biology, Microbiology, Biochemistry, etc.) highly desirable

  • Knowledge of chemical and physical testing instrumentation

  • 2+ years working in a customer service environment

  • Experience working in a pharmaceutical laboratory

  • Degree, or equivalent combination of education and experience

  • Experience using SAP, ProCal or some other CMMS system

  • Previous experience working in a GMP environment

  • Knowledge of GxP guidelines and requirements

  • Strong planning and organizational skills

  • Previous experience scheduling service events

  • Excellent communication skills

  • Detail-oriented person

  • Sense of urgency

  • Demonstrated effectiveness working in a team environment

  • Demonstrated ability to successfully direct the actions of others

  • Ability to work with team members remotely

  • Excellent keyboarding skills and knowledge of PC applications -- including Microsoft and SAP products

  • Understand and apply appropriate quality improvement processes

  • Must comply with all customer site access requirements including GMP training and medical requirements

  • Demonstrated ability to adjust quickly to process and policy changes

  • Must be available for occasional travel that may include over-night stays for training and other Agilent activities

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
